Coding requires distinct left/right or bilateral DVT codes. Unspecified laterality leads to inaccurate coding and reimbursement.
Differentiating acute, chronic, or subacute DVT is crucial for proper code assignment and impacts clinical documentation improvement efforts.
Coding must reflect any underlying conditions (e.g., malignancy, trauma) contributing to the DVT for accurate severity reflection and quality reporting.
Q: What are the key differentiating factors in diagnosing bilateral deep vein thrombosis (Bilateral DVT) versus other causes of bilateral leg swelling?
A: Bilateral leg swelling can be caused by various conditions, including heart failure, lymphedema, and cellulitis, making differentiating from bilateral deep vein thrombosis (Bilateral DVT) crucial. While all these conditions can present with edema, Bilateral DVT often presents with more acute pain, tenderness along the deep venous system, and potentially warmth and erythema. Heart failure typically presents with systemic signs such as shortness of breath and jugular venous distension. Lymphedema is usually chronic, often asymmetrical, and non-tender. Cellulitis presents with localized skin changes like redness, warmth, and tenderness. Differentiating between these requires careful clinical evaluation, including a thorough history and physical exam focusing on risk factors for DVT such as recent surgery, prolonged immobilization, or active malignancy. D-dimer can be a helpful adjunct, but it's non-specific. Compression ultrasonography (CUS) remains the gold standard for diagnosing Bilateral DVT. Q: How does the management of acute bilateral deep vein thrombosis (Bilateral DVT) differ from the management of unilateral DVT, considering potential complications like pulmonary embolism (PE)?
A: While the initial management of acute bilateral deep vein thrombosis (Bilateral DVT) and unilateral DVT often involves anticoagulation, the extent of the thrombus burden in bilateral DVT warrants careful consideration of potential complications, especially pulmonary embolism (PE). Bilateral DVT inherently carries a higher risk of PE due to the larger clot burden. Anticoagulation remains the cornerstone of treatment, with options including direct oral anticoagulants (DOACs), low-molecular-weight heparin (LMWH), or fondaparinux followed by warfarin. In patients with extensive Bilateral DVT and high-risk features for PE, such as right heart strain or hemodynamic instability, thrombolysis may be considered. Furthermore, the presence of Bilateral DVT necessitates a more thorough investigation into underlying thrombophilia. Patient presents with symptoms suggestive of bilateral deep vein thrombosis (DVT), including bilateral leg pain, swelling, and tenderness. The patient reports right leg pain as slightly more pronounced than the left. On physical examination, there is noticeable edema in both lower extremities, with increased warmth and erythema observed bilaterally. The patient denies any chest pain, shortness of breath, or hemoptysis, ruling out pulmonary embolism as an immediate concern. Wells score was calculated and indicated a moderate probability of DVT. Duplex ultrasound of both lower extremities was ordered to confirm the diagnosis. The ultrasound revealed the presence of thrombi in the deep veins of both legs, confirming bilateral DVT. Differential diagnoses considered included cellulitis, muscle strain, and Baker's cyst, but the ultrasound findings and clinical presentation are most consistent with bilateral venous thrombosis.
